Toronto Thumbs: Rag Doll Kung Fu: Fists of Plastic Review

Toronto Thumbs writes: "Prior to my lengthy review session with Rag Doll Kung Fu: Fists of Plastic, I'd been utterly ignorant about the history of the title – something which quickly proved to have been my loss. Unbeknownst to me, Rag Doll Kung Fu was created by Media Molecule co-founder Mark Healy, beginning life in 2005 as a PC title. Now as a PSN exclusive, the game has been retooled to take advantage of SIXAXIS controls and a very naturalized interface that greatly benefits Healy's intentions of allowing players to experience 'spinning through the air like a Russian gymnast.'"
